Overview

PURPOSE STATEMENT:

Plans, organizes, coordinates, schedules, and directs engineering activities and project management requirements for major projects of significant complexity. Generally responsible for personnel reporting to this position on the projects.

Has a proven record of successes in managing projects of varying complexity. Successfully assumes supervisory responsibilities in the absences of department manager and/or field supervisors.



Responsibilities

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S/RESPONSIBILITIES:

    Provides support and guidance with the department's assignments and projects to ensure requirements and timeframes are met.
  • Manages selected and GO9 projects involving the installation, betterment, or maintenance of gas systems. This includes the preparation of the design and cost estimates, obtaining approvals through CER, scheduling of work crews and contractors, ordering of materials, managing the budget, and closing of the project.
  • Reviews and evaluates:
    • New business projects as submitted by Sales. Evaluates the proposed installation for compliance issues. Submits for City and County Planning approval and Fire Permits for LPG installations. Solicits bids for contractors if necessary.
    • Distribution renewal projects. Evaluates pipe sizing and pressure losses using Synergi. Solicits bids for contractors if necessary. Construction plans and proposals by outside agencies to preclude any conflicts with the utility gas network.
    • Provides consultation and assists in coordination with contracting agencies working near buried gas facilities. Prepares response letters to requests for plan reviews from other utilities, contractors, architects and developers.
  • Assists other department personnel in the interpretation of codes and regulations and provides expertise requested for new business projects and/or mains or services replacements or relocation; and LPG tank installations.
  • Provides technical assistance to architects, engineers, consultants and developers. Assists customers with the design and troubleshooting of their gas systems.
  • Prepares company standards, policies, and procedures to conform to federal and local codes.
  • Serves as an alternate performing the following activities:
    • Attends State and City utility coordinating committee meetings.
    • Operator at the Pier 38 Propane Air facility during planned/emergency shutdowns.
    • Absences of Department Manager and/or GIS & Metering Systems or T&D Supervisors.

Qualifications

Required Education and/or Work Experience:

  • Bachelor's degree in Civil or Mechanical Engineering or equivalent combination of related experience and education.
  • Two to five years satisfactory performance as an Project Engineer II or in-field total engineering experience of twelve years.
  • Good working knowledge of NFPA 58, UFC, City and County Plumbing Codes and 49 CFR 192.
  • Proficient in the MS Office suite of tools (Word and Excel), MS Project.

Required Licensure, Certification, Registration or Designation:

  • May be required to obtain and maintain certification of access to controlled/secured facilities, e.g. military bases, coast guard jurisdictional areas and other clearance related to the work.
  • Valid driver's license.

Preferred Education and/or Work Experience:

  • Experience in using Geographic Information System (GIS) and/or CADD.

Preferred Licensure, Certification, Registration or Designation:

  • Professional Engineering license.
  • Project Management Professional (PMP)
